Evidence log
- 2026-03-04 — A joint resolution to direct the removal of United States Armed Forces from hostilities within or against the Islamic Republic of Iran that have not been authorized by Congress.: Senate discharge vote on the joint resolution failed 47-53, leaving the measure in committee and leaving existing executive posture toward Iran hostilities unchanged. (novelty: 2)
- 2026-04-13 — A joint resolution to direct the removal of United States Armed Forces from hostilities within or against the Islamic Republic of Iran that have not been authorized by Congress.: SJRES171 (119th Cong., referred to Senate Foreign Relations 2026-04-13) would direct the President under the War Powers Resolution to remove U.S. Armed Forces from hostilities within or against Iran absent a declaration of war or specific AUMF, while preserving self-defense against attacks on the U.S. or its personnel and facilities.
